Best Answer

Kosher salt is exactly the same thing as any table salt the only difference is it bigger pieces. The only reason it's referred to as kosher is because in order to eat kosher meat the blood must be removed and it is usually done by a process of salting and bigger pieces of salt work better for it

What makes a salt kosher?

All salt is kosher. "Kosher salt" is a particular grade of salt, with coarse crystals, that is used for making meat kosher, and is also useful in cooking. It's no more kosher than any other kind of salt.

When should you cook with kosher salt and when should you use iodized salt?

Most salt is kosher by default unless additives such as flavourings are added, at that point the salt would have to be certified kosher. 'Kosher salt' refers to a large grain salt that is used during the process of kashering meat. Iodized salt is kosher.
